3H-2. Professional Inspection

Inspections performed at least once a year by a

qualified professional technician, are required to keep the

heater operating safely and efficiently through the years.

The following basic safety checks must be performed.
1.

Inspect the burners and verify that they are clean.

2.

Inspect the fan for damage.

3.

Make sure that the pressure switch operates properly

by shutting the filter pump off and on a few times.

The burner should go off immediately after the

pump stops. An ignition sequence should start

shortly after the pump is turned back on.

4.

Make a visual check of the main burner flame. The

flame can be seen in a mirror arrangement held

beneath the burners. The flame should be light blue

with little or no yellow tips in the flame

5.

Inspect the gas and electronic controls, including the

following:
a. High temperature limit switch
b. Water pressure switch
c. Exhaust temperature limit switch
d. Automatic gas valve
e. Fusible Link
f. Temperature control
g. Control circuit fuse

6.

Perform a temperature rise test in accordance with

Section 2J-5.

7.

If the heater is equipped with a pressure relief valve,

clean any accumulated corrosion and make sure that

water runs freely through it.

8.

Inspect combustion chamber and burner for corrosion

and indication of improper operation.

9.

Regularly inspect electrical controls for deterioration.

Repair and replace as necessary.

SECTION 4.

Specifications and Dimensions

4A. General Information

4A-1 Specifications

1.

The Laars LX and LT heaters are design certified by

International Approval Services as a swimming pool

heater under ANSI Standard Z21.56 for use in the

United States and Standard CSA-4.7 for use in

Canada

2.

The Laars LX and LT are certified for use indoors

and outdoors in the United States.

3.

The Laars LX pool heater is for use with natural gas

or liquefied petroleum gas. Ratings apply to either

fuel.

4.

The Laars LX and LT high altitude heaters are

derated at the factory to compensate for atmospheric

conditions at elevations higher than 3000 feet above

sea level.

5.

The Laars LX and LT require a 120VAC/60Hz or

240VAC/60Hz electrical supply for operation.

6.

The maximum working pressure of the Laars LX and LT

heaters is 75 psig.
